Все публикации — все для 1С

Безопасная работа с транзакциями во встроенном языке Промо

Практика программирования v8 1cv8.cf Абонемент ($m)

Разбираемся с опасностями использования транзакций во встроенном языке 1С. Познаем ошибку "В данной транзакции уже происходили ошибки". Учимся защищаться от них.

1 стартмани

25.03.2019    34223    tormozit    44    

Пересечение транзакций. Примеры

Производительность и оптимизация (HighLoad) v8 Абонемент ($m)

Рассматривается пересечение транзакций типа чтение-запись над одним элементом справочника при разных уровнях изоляции.

3 стартмани

03.09.2018    10832    vasilev2015    5    

Обработчик "После завершения транзакции" своими руками

Практика программирования Интеграция v8::blocking Бесплатно (free)

Обработчик "Сразу после завершения транзакции" очень востребован в механизме обмена мгновенными сообщениями, развитием которого фирма 1С заинтересовались настолько, что уже создала "Сервисы интеграции". Но платформа 8.3.17 всё еще не имеет полноценного обработчика "После записи" в подписках на события.

31.05.2020    2670    barelpro    62    

Команда "ЗафискироватьТранзакцию();" отменяет транзакцию

Практика программирования Разработка v8 Бесплатно (free)

Когда "ЗафискироватьТранзакцию();" отменяет транзакцию. Делюсь опытом эксплуатации.

26.03.2019    2287    rinat_alp2    10    

Автоматические и управляемые блокировки применительно к типовым конфигурациям 1С Промо

Математика и алгоритмы Практика программирования v8 v8::blocking 1cv8.cf Бесплатно (free)

Основные принципы работы с режимами автоматических и управляемых блокировок в 1С Предприятие 8. Теория и применение в типовых конфигурациях: БП, УТ, ЕРП

10.11.2018    34518    ids79    40    

Держи данные в тепле, транзакции в холоде, а VACUUM в голоде

Производительность и оптимизация (HighLoad) Бесплатно (free)

Чтобы база работала быстро – в ней нужен порядок. Это касается как MS SQL, так и PostgreSQL. Как настроить базу, чтобы в ней поддерживался порядок, какие регламентные операции нужно проводить, чтобы данные чистились, индексы перестраивались и оперативная память высвобождалась в своём выступлении на конференции Infostart Event 2019 Inception поделился руководитель ИТ в компании «ИнфоСофт» Антон Дорошкевич. 

07.02.2020    10073    a.doroshkevich    17    

Глобальные транзакции в сервис-ориентированной архитектуре и... 1С

Математика и алгоритмы v8 1cv8.cf Россия Бесплатно (free)

В данной статье будет рассмотрен вопрос включения 1С в глобальные транзакции в рамках сервис-ориентированной архитектуры. Эта статья является продолжением статьи "Интеграция 1С с сервисной шиной OpenESB".

02.11.2009    12728    mini_root    20    

"На пальцах" - чем отличается "repeatable read" от "read commited" и "read commited snapshot"?

Практика программирования v8 Бесплатно (free)

В сети и в книгах довольно много информации с описанием уровней изоляции транзакций, их особенностей и отличий. Когда читаешь - всё вроде понятно, но при столкновении с практическими задачами возникают трудности. Чтобы "пощупать", как ведёт себя система с разными настройками, я сделал элементарный пример с одной единственной таблицей - результаты экспериментов описаны ниже. Дополнительно выяснилось, что система ведёт себя по-разному не только с разными настройками, но и с одинаковыми настройками под разными СУБД (Postgre и MS SQL).

09.11.2016    16632    ilya_petrov    23    

Транзакционная печать на примере БП3 и УТ10

Практика программирования v8 1cv8.cf Бесплатно (free)

Рассмотрим недостатки типовой подсистемы печати и один из вариантов её обхода – запись в транзакции модифицированного объекта, его печать и откат назад в исходное состояние на примерах для БП3 и УТ10.

13.10.2017    9897    fixin    1    

Загрузка транзакций из Fidelio в Бухгалтерию 3.0 (управляемое приложение) Промо

Внешние источники данных v8 v8::БУ v8::УФ БП3.0 Гостиничный бизнес БУ Платные (руб)

Обработка для импорта транзакций в формате csv из программы Fidelio для БП 3.0.

16500 руб.

29.07.2018    11600    8    0    

Как определить уровень изоляции запроса?

Производительность и оптимизация (HighLoad) v8::СПР v8::blocking ЗУП2.5 Бесплатно (free)

Как с помощью Profiler определить уровень изоляции запроса и зачем это нужно

14.05.2017    24181    barelpro    41    

Шринк лога транзакций MS SQL 2008/2012 в экстренном случае или боремся с ошибкой HRESULT=80040E14

Чистка базы v8 Бесплатно (free)

Пошаговая инструкция по уменьшению лога транзакций (*.ldf) MS SQL 2008/2012.

15.01.2013    296046    Kserken    40    

Обработка документов (изменение налогового назначения номенклатуры)

Обработка документов v8 1cv8.cf Украина БУ НУ Абонемент ($m)

Пример обработки документов на задаче изменения налогового назначения номенклатуры (Украина).

1 стартмани

29.07.2020    975    0    igorehac    0    

Штрих-miniPos: суммы транзакций

POS терминал Розничная торговля Розничная торговля v8 1cv8.cf Платные (руб)

Анализ сумм транзакций Штрих-miniPos за указанный период.

1500 руб.

17.04.2014    14311    0    1    

Конфигурация для анализа транзакций криптобиржи localbitcoins

Управленческий учет (прочее) v8 Финансовые услуги, инвестиции Абонемент ($m)

На криптобирже localbitcoins имеется возможность выгрузить в csv файл все осуществленные транзакции. Я сделал маленькую конфигурацию для анализа доходности ваших операций.

2 стартмани

14.08.2019    2343    2    Идальго    6    

Транзакция с прерыванием

Практика программирования v77::ОУ v77::БУ v77::Расчет 1cv7.md Россия Бесплатно (free)

Упаковка метода от "уставания" транзакции

13.11.2007    18447    0    Shaman100M    6    

Обработка документов из типовой БУХ без транзакции

Обработка документов v77::БУ 1С7:Бух Россия Абонемент ($m)

При проведении документов за большой период через обработку "Обработка документов" бывают ситуации, когда проведенный документ не проводится по тем или иным причинам и результаты перепроведения удачно проведенных документов не сохраняются, т.к. транзакция не фиксируется. Транзакция фиксируется только если все документы удачно перепровелись. И приходится перепроводить весь большой период заново. В данной обработке решен этот момент.

1 стартмани

17.04.2010    6543    1    Sun_AIG    3    

Анализ транзакций по журналу регистрации 1С 8 Промо

Журнал регистрации v8 КА1 БП2.0 ЗУП2.5 УТ10 УПП1 УНФ Россия Абонемент ($m)

Из журнала регистрации (ЖР) можно почерпнуть немного информации о производительности. 28.08.2012 Новая версия с графическим представлением

1 стартмани

28.12.2011    24846    32    mrWatson    30    

Транзакция не активна (Бухгалтерия предприятия 3.0)

Администрирование данных 1С v8 БП2.0 Бесплатно (free)

Если 03.10.2014 (или позже) у вас при открытии документов "Реализация товаров и услуг" и "Поступление товаров и услуг" в Бухгалтерии предприятия 3.0 начала появляться ошибка "Транзакция не активна", то вам сюда. Описание исправления ошибки!

04.10.2014    12672    klinval    4    

Объектно-ориентированный дзен

Практика программирования Тестирование и исправление v8 1cv8.cf Абонемент ($m)

Пара способов неочевидного использование возможностей ООП и транзакций в 1С 8.х для быстрой разработки доп. функционала или заплаток уровня «На коленке» или чуть посложнее

1 стартмани

18.06.2015    10102    0    Prometeus2011    8    

Сжатие логов журнала транзакции MS SQL

Администрирование данных 1С Бесплатно (free)

Автоматический шринк журнала транзакций и перевод базы в простой режим восстановления.

14.04.2018    10851    bashinsky    8    

Проведение вне транзакции документов "Расчет себестоимости" и "Корректировка стоимости списания товаров"

Обработка документов Закрытие периода Закрытие периода v8 УПП1 БУ Абонемент ($m)

Обработка для группового проведения документов "Расчет себестоимости" и "Корректировка стоимости списания товаров" вне транзакции. Релиз Управление производственным предприятием, редакция 1.3 (1.3.111.1).

1 стартмани

23.10.2018    3054    5    E_Babaylova    3    

Отмена проведения документа вне транзакции

Обработка документов v8 КА1 УПП1 Абонемент ($m)

Отмена проведения документа вне транзакции и очистка регистра ПервоеПриближениеДляРешенияСЛУ для документа РасчетСебестоимостиВыпуска.

1 стартмани

24.10.2012    6235    5    folon    1    

Тонкости с разрастанием лога транзакций в SQL 2008 R2

Администрирование данных 1С v8 УПП1 Россия Бесплатно (free)

Статья не претендует на открытие однако может понадобиться для выявления одной из причин при которых нет возможности усечь журнал регистрации SQL 2008 R2.

1 стартмани

08.09.2011    9188    pulpik    27    

Блокировка данных при выполнении запроса в транзакции

Математика и алгоритмы v8 1cv8.cf Бесплатно (free)

При подготовке к аттестации "1С:Эксперт по технологическим вопросам" возник ряд вопросов по блокировке объектов при выполнении запроса в транзакции в автоматическом режиме управления блокировкой данных. В частности возник вопрос, а правда ли что при запросе в транзакции блокируются не только возвращаемые данные, но возможно, и вся таблица если идет ее просмотр. Кому интересны мои эксперименты прошу под кат.

28.12.2014    12524    Agamest    17    

Внешняя компонента для безопасного копирования файловой базы без отключения пользователей

Архивирование (backup) v8 v8::УФ 1cv8.cf Абонемент ($m)

Внешняя компонента для блокировки и последующего безопасного копирования файловой базы 1С, написанная по технологии NativeAPI.

1 стартмани

17.04.2019    2325    2    frkbvfnjh    3    

Обработчик транзакций "Штрих-М:Кассир"

Обработка документов Разработка внешних компонент v7.7 1cv7.md Россия Абонемент ($m)

Обрабатывает транзакции "Штрих-М:Кассир". Визуальная расшифровка кассовых операций. Может быть использован в ЛЮБОЙ кофигурации 1С для создания документов "Реализация ТМЦ" в качестве "транспорта".

1 стартмани

18.11.2007    19458    15    Sprite    12    

Пометка на удаление всех документов для свертки за период с транзакцией.

Чистка базы v77::ОУ v77::БУ v77::Расчет 1cv7.md Россия Бесплатно (free)

Не нашел простого решения для сабжа и потому выкладываю... Мож кому нить пригодится...

30.03.2008    8985    0    Gromgard    17    

Разбор файлов отчетов о продажах для касс ШТРИХ-М miniPOS

ККМ Кассовые операции Розничная торговля Кассовые операции Розничная торговля v8 БП2.0 УТ10 УПП1 УУ Абонемент ($m)

Разбор файлов отчетов о продажах, формируемых кассами, работающими на ПО "ШТРИХ-М: Кассир miniPOS"

1 стартмани

20.12.2014    9133    31    martian    9    

Доработка конфигурации для загрузки отчета по транзакциям с сайта Газпромнефть

Обмен через XML Учет ТМЦ Учет ТМЦ v8 1cv8.cf Россия УУ Абонемент ($m)

Доработка для загрузки данных по транзакциям с сайта Газпромнефть из формата xml.

1 стартмани

22.06.2015    5923    4    kravius12    2    

Загрузка процессора 100% в 7.7 под Windows Server 2008 при блокировке журнала транзакций.

Разработка внешних компонент v77::ОУ v77::БУ v77::Расчет 1cv7.md Россия Абонемент ($m)

1C 7.7 "Секретный релиз" + Windows Server 2008r2 и 1С запускается и работает, но ввиду того, что обновили BkEnd, потеряли полезнейший функционал, такой как предотвращение "загрузки процессора на 100%" при ожидании блокировки журнала.

2 стартмани

31.03.2011    37404    52    maxpiter    99    

Групповая обработка справочников и документов (с интервалом выполнения)

Обработка документов Обработка справочников v8 КА1 УТ10 УПП1 Абонемент ($m)

Проблема: Групповое перепроведение мешает остальным пользователям работать с базой. Доработанная "Групповая обработка справочников и документов" конфигураций УПП 1.3 и КА 1.1 позволяет перепроводить документы, "не мешая" другим пользователям.

1 стартмани

14.03.2016    9497    20    ProgrammistC    3    

Настоящий краудфандинг. Даешь сравнение двух СУБД!

Администрирование СУБД v8 Бесплатно (free)

Первый вариант сравнения двух СУБД. Каждый может внести правку и получить SM. Приветствуются конструктивные комментарии, начинающиеся словами "Автор ничего не понимает".

11.05.2020    2521    Mari_Kuznetzova    25    

Обмен с системой Меркурий через Web + Ветис.API для любых конфигураций (универсальная конфигурация Хамелеон Меркурий) Промо

Внешние источники данных WEB Оптовая торговля Производство готовой продукции (работ, услуг) Розничная торговля Производство Управление торговлей Бухгалтерия Оптовая торговля Производство готовой продукции (работ, услуг) Розничная торговля v8 1cv8.cf Сельское хозяйство и рыболовство Розничная и сетевая торговля (FMCG) Оптовая торговля, дистрибуция, логистика Рестораны, кафе и фаст-фуд Пищевая промышленность Россия БУ УУ Платные (руб)

Универсальная конфигурация Хамелеон Меркурий для взаимодействия с системой Меркурий(тестовый+рабочий+демо контур) может использоваться для интеграции в любую конфигурацию на базе 1С, версии ПРОФ и выше(достаточно снять галочку: свойства конфигурации и можно пользоваться всеми преимуществами из своей привычной учетной системы). Основное отличие от других решений - полностью открытый код, работа через веб-интерфейс и API 2.0. Для удобства реализован общий интерфейс в виде обработки, схожей с интерфейсом Меркурий, но возможностей гораздо больше, т.к. при интеграции в Вашу учетную систему, можно на основании Ваших справочников и документов, создавать соответствующие документы и справочники в системе Меркурий и наоборот. Доступно подробное и развернутое описание в HELP-окнах, которое помогает во всем разобраться даже неподготовленным пользователям, добавлены ссылки на обучающее видео по использованию системы Меркурий. Считывание, запись, редактирование, удаление справочников/групп и документов. Гашение ВСД, отказ и частичный отказ. Инвентаризация(изменение/удаление количества в партиях). Создание партии через журнал продукции. Возможность групповой печати ветеринарных свидетельств. Поддерживает регионализацию. Работает с маркировкой, упаковками. Возможно обновлять данные с учетом работы вет.врача. Внесение лабораторных исследований и иммунизации в созданные партии или при производстве. Вывод сообщений от системы Меркурий(с нашим комментарием по ним). Лицензирование идет на ХС в целом(а не на каждое предприятие). Создание транзакций: производство/отгрузка/перемещение+черновой вариант в Меркурии для сверки всех полей. Добавлена возможность автономной работы при неполадках на сайте Меркурий. Просмотр доступных прав пользователя в системе Меркурий.

5000 руб.

08.11.2017    81665    784    96    

Онлайн-курс "Подготовка к экзамену 1С:Эксперт и 1С:Профессионал по технологическим вопросам. Основной курс" с 3 по 25 октября 2020 г. Промо

Производительность и оптимизация (HighLoad) Решение задач на 1С:Специалист v8 Платные (руб)

На курсе вы получите практические навыки решения задач производительности 1С, в том числе характерных для высоконагруженных информационных систем (более 1000 пользователей). Подготовка к экзамену – только одна из составляющих курса. 70% слушателей приходят за знаниями, которые позволят расти и зарабатывать, делать сложные задачи на крупных проектах.

16450 руб.

30.05.2018    58346    79    12    

Описание почти всех событий технологического журнала

Технологический журнал v8 Бесплатно (free)

Краткое описание событий технологического журнала с примерами. Все для быстрого старта.

19.08.2020    4862    YPermitin    22    

Улучшаем производительность 1С. Рекомендации

Производительность и оптимизация (HighLoad) v8 1cv8.cf Россия Бесплатно (free)

Каждый уважаемый разработчик 1С сталкивался или столкнется с вопросом производительности высоконагруженных систем. В статье агрегирован основной набор рекомендаций, который позволит повысить производительность системы. Эти рекомендации должны быть просто must have по определению.

23.01.2020    7718    Kaval88    26    

DaJet MQ - надёжный обмен данными

Обмен данными 1С Интеграция v8 Платные (руб)

DaJet MQ – это асинхронный обмен сообщениями, основанный на компоненте Service Broker ядра Microsoft SQL Server. Простой, эффективный, надёжный. Отлично справляется с сообщениями любого размера. Максимальный размер одного сообщения равен 2 Гб.

3000 руб.

16.06.2020    1765    0    12